Crew Composition - Crew Rest

My comments are on crew composition and rest and PLEASE all you who knew the crew, Africa, Afriqiyah etc. do not get fired up. I am just trying to establish facts and possible contributing factors.

The flight took off on Monday at 19:30 and Landed in Joburg at 04:20 on Tuesday Morning
After 17 hours departed Joburg at 21:30 and landed in Tripoli at 06:20
All times from Afriqiyah published schedule

So, we have two night sectors flown by the same crew with 15 or less hours rest.

First question to the long rangers:
Is this ok in relation to crew duty and rest time?

The crew was 1 Captain and 2 FO

Second question:

Is this composition acceptable? Will this mean that the Captain will always be at the controls or that in some instances the two FOs will be left alone in the cockpit if the Captain has a rest?

Third question:

Could it be that, being a landing at home etc. the two FOs were at the controls?
